Intro
Barry Pepper is a Canadian actor best known for his roles in high-profile films such as 'Saving Private Ryan,' 'The Green Mile,' and 'The Rookie.' He is recognized for his versatile character acting and significant presence in major Hollywood productions.
Early Life & Background
Barry Pepper grew up in a family that spent five years sailing through the South Pacific. During this time, he was home-schooled and exposed to diverse cultures before returning to Canada, where he attended high school and pursued a passion for acting and the arts.
Career Highlights
- Breakthrough role as Private Daniel Jackson in 'Saving Private Ryan' (1998)
- Notable performance in 'The Green Mile' (1999)
- Portrayed Roger Maris in the HBO film '61*' (2001), earning Emmy and Golden Globe nominations
- Appeared in 'We Were Soldiers' (2002) and 'Flags of Our Fathers' (2006)
